Why is Cholecalciferol (Vitamin D3) the preferred form of Vitamin D?
Cholecalciferol is the natural form of Vitamin D that your body synthesizes when your skin is exposed to sunlight. It is considered more effective and bioavailable than its counterpart, Ergocalciferol (Vitamin D2), at raising and maintaining overall Vitamin D levels in the bloodstream. This makes it the superior choice for dietary supplementation and clinical deficiency management.

What are the signs of taking too much Vitamin D?
Vitamin D toxicity is uncommon but serious. It is typically caused by prolonged, excessive intake far beyond the recommended dosage, leading to hypercalcemia (elevated calcium in the blood). Signs and symptoms may include:
-
Nausea and vomiting
-
Constipation or diarrhea
-
Loss of appetite
-
Increased thirst and urination
-
Fatigue, dizziness, and confusion
-
Muscle and bone pain
If you experience any of these symptoms, discontinue use and contact your healthcare provider immediately.

How does Vitamin D3 contribute to long-term bone density?
It is the primary regulator of calcium and phosphate metabolism. By ensuring efficient calcium absorption from your diet, it directly contributes to bone mineralization. This process is vital for building and preserving bone mass during youth and for slowing the rate of bone loss that occurs naturally with age, thereby reducing fracture risk.
In what ways does this supplement support my immune defense?
Vitamin D acts as a powerful modulator of the immune system. It doesn’t just boost it; it helps regulate it. It enhances the pathogen-fighting effects of monocytes and macrophages—white blood cells that are critical to your immune defense—and decreases inflammation, helping to create a balanced and appropriate immune response.
Can CALDREE-600MG Tablet help with muscle weakness and fatigue?
Absolutely. Vitamin D receptors are present in muscle tissue. Sufficient levels are linked to improved muscle protein synthesis, muscle growth, and strength. This leads to better physical performance, a reduction in the feeling of general fatigue, and a significantly decreased risk of falls and related injuries due to muscle weakness.

How long does it take to see the effects of Vitamin D supplementation?
If you are deficient, it can take several weeks to a few months of consistent supplementation to raise your serum Vitamin D levels to an optimal range. Subjective feelings like reduced fatigue may be noticed earlier, but improvements in bone density are a long-term benefit.
Can I get enough Vitamin D from my diet and sunlight alone?
For many people, the answer is no. Modern lifestyles involving indoor work, sunscreen use (which is important for skin cancer prevention), and geographical location make sufficient sun exposure difficult. Very few foods naturally contain significant amounts of Vitamin D, making supplementation a practical and often necessary choice for maintaining health.
What is the difference between Vitamin D and Vitamin D3?
Vitamin D is the overall term for a group of fat-soluble secosteroids. The two major forms are D2 (Ergocalciferol) and D3 (Cholecalciferol). Vitamin D3 is the type produced by your skin in response to sunlight and is the form used in CALDREE-600MG. It is more potent and effective at raising blood levels of total Vitamin D than D2.
Is it possible to take too much CALDREE-600MG Tablet?
Yes, Vitamin D is fat-soluble, meaning excess amounts are stored in the body and not excreted like water-soluble vitamins. Adhering to the recommended dosage of one tablet daily or the dose prescribed by your doctor is critical to avoid the risk of toxicity and hypercalcemia.
